Publisher's Synopsis

James (or, as he likes to call himself, "Jesse") Filorino is a cocksure college student when we meet him, with fantasies of the good life. After he helps cause the death of a nasty thief, though, he backs away from his wild side, and signs up for a career with the U.S. Border Patrol.The reality of the work is far from glamorous. Patrolling the highways and railways in the middle of nowhere in southern Texas, the lulls between the dangerous and sometimes gruesome sites are so boring and lonely he starts to unravel. Worst of all, the women he pursues seem to prefer the high-rolling drug smugglers he is paid to catch and arrest.One night, on a deserted road, temptation arrives in the form of a trunk load of cash and cocaine. The driver is a young punk he has met before. Yes, he could arrest this guy, but he'd be no better off than before. Instead, he puts two bullets in the back of the drug-dealer's head, and spends the next weeks scrambling to cover up the crime.The Author began his federal career as a United States Border Patrol Agent and worked as a Federal Agent for over 25 years. He used his experiences in the field to create this fictional story from a real event.
